Resource Helps Friends and Families Plan for Care and Services
By Patti Cullen, CAE Oftentimes members are ready to send clients home after a period of rehabilitation, but aren’t always certain their clients have the resources they need once they are home. Well, we recently stumbled upon a free website service that you may want to pass on to families as they are figuring out the family caregiving schedule. Lotsa Helping Hands helps to answer the question what can I do to help?
Everyone knows what to do and when to do it. Energy is spent helping, not scheduling. Families in crisis are often overwhelmed with many offers of help and phone calls to return. The website also includes a section for “Eldercare”—adult children caring for an aging parent help their loved ones extend their independent living, stay connected when caring from a distance, keep track of vital medical, financial, and legal information, and coordinate meals and visits.
